方法一:绝对路径执行
切换到shell脚本所在的目录(此时,称为工作目录)执行shell脚本:
[root@hadoop102 bin]# pwd
/home/atguigu/bin
[root@hadoop102 module]# /home/atguigu/bin/fenfa spark-standalone/
方法二:工作目录执行
切换到shell脚本所在的目录(此时,称为工作目录)执行shell脚本:
方法三:bash 或sh 来执行
切换到工作目录下,直接使用bash 或sh 来执行bash shell脚本,不用给shell脚本加执行权限即可
bash ./test.sh
# 或
sh ./test.sh
方法四:.或者source来执行
在当前的shell环境中执行用 . hello.sh或source hello.sh来执行 bash shell脚本:
. ./test.sh
# 或
source ./test.sh